इलाहाबाद

Hindi

Etymology

Borrowed from Classical Persian الله‌آباد (allāh-ābād), from Arabic اَللّٰه (allāh, Allah) + Classical Persian آباد (ābād, city).

Pronunciation

  • (Delhi Hindi) IPA(key): /ɪ.lɑː.ɦɑː.bɑːd̪/, [ɪ.läː.ɦäː.bäːd̪]

Proper noun

इलाहाबाद • (ilāhābād) m (Urdu spelling الٰہ آباد)

  1. Allahabad (former name of Prayagraj, a city in Uttar Pradesh, India)
